Right-Wing Radio Wags Losing Listeners
33%
Amount Rush Limbaugh’s ratings have fallen from a year ago a new Arbitron report shows. Sean Hannitty is down 28% over the same time period. Meanwhile, more centrist personalities — Don Imus in the morning and John Batchelor at night — were both up from a year earlier.

S.C. Tea Party Fizzles

Poor S.C. Gov. Nikki Haley — she looks awfully lonesome on the State House steps addressing a crowd of about 30 Columbia Tea Party supporters, as estimated by the State newspaper. It was supposed to have been so different, if only Donald Trump hadn’t dropped out of the presidential race and canceled his appearance with Haley, say party organizers, about 2,000 people would have attended.
